Context

The firm was doing well enough to have a problem: enquiry volume had roughly doubled over two years and the qualification burden had landed on junior consultants. Response times had drifted to 48 hours on a good day, and higher-value leads were quietly going elsewhere.

Leadership had considered hiring, buying a bigger CRM and 'doing something with AI', in roughly that order. None of those options were bad — they just weren't the smallest useful move.

Approach

The engagement started with a short discovery to define what a good lead actually looked like inside their CRM — not in the marketing collateral. That produced a scoring rubric the sales lead was happy to sign off in writing.

The build sat entirely inside their existing CRM: incoming enquiries were enriched, an LLM produced a first-pass score and a short internal summary, and a human always approved the outbound reply. No new customer-facing tools. No new logins. Nothing left the CRM.

Rollout was staged: two weeks running silently alongside the human process to validate scores, then progressive handover with clear override rules and weekly sanity checks.

Outcomes
  • 01Median response time cut from 48 hours to under 2 hours
  • 02≈ 15 team hours reclaimed per week across junior consultants
  • 0325% more qualified meetings booked from the same enquiry volume
  • 04Zero new customer-facing tools introduced
  • 05Playbook and monitoring left with the internal team; ownership transferred at handover
Reflections

The interesting outcome wasn't speed — it was calm. The team stopped context-switching between qualification and delivery every twenty minutes, so the delivery work improved too. That was harder to put on a slide than the response-time number, but it's the change the partners noticed most.

If we ran this again, I'd push harder on the initial rubric. Getting that right up front cut days of tuning downstream.

Decision docket
Do now
AI pre-qualification inside the CRM, human approval on outbound.
Not yet
Autonomous replies. Not until 6+ months of clean data.
Leave alone
New CRM. New chatbot. New marketing platform.
